在当今建筑行业竞争日益激烈的环境下,提升项目管理效率已成为企业生存与发展的关键。传统的手工记录和Excel表格方式已难以满足复杂工程项目的精细化管理需求。为此,许多建筑公司开始寻求数字化转型,而Visual Basic(VB)作为一款成熟且易学的开发语言,凭借其强大的Windows桌面应用开发能力,成为构建轻量级、高性价比建筑工程管理系统的重要选择。
一、VB建筑工程管理系统的核心功能设计
一个完整的VB建筑工程管理系统应围绕工程项目生命周期展开,涵盖从立项到竣工结算的全过程管理。以下是系统应具备的核心模块:
1. 项目信息管理
包括项目基本信息录入(如项目名称、地点、工期、预算)、合同管理(电子合同存储与版本控制)、进度计划(甘特图或日历视图展示关键节点)等。这些数据可直接导入Excel模板或通过表单手动输入,确保信息完整性和可追溯性。
2. 成本与预算控制模块
实现成本动态监控功能,支持按分项工程(土建、安装、装饰等)设置预算额度,并实时对比实际支出与计划差异。当某子项超支超过预设阈值(如10%),系统自动弹出预警提示,帮助项目经理及时调整策略。
3. 质量安全管理模块
记录每日巡检情况、隐患整改闭环流程、人员安全培训档案等。可通过图片上传功能保存现场照片,结合数据库字段标记“合格/不合格”,形成可视化质量档案,便于后期审计与复盘。
4. 材料与设备台账管理
跟踪材料采购进度、库存状态、领用流向,避免浪费或断料风险。同时集成设备维护日志,设定保养周期提醒,延长设备使用寿命,降低运营成本。
5. 报表统计与移动端适配
提供多种维度的数据分析报表(如月度成本趋势、工人出勤率、工序完成率),并通过Crystal Reports或第三方控件导出PDF格式供领导查阅。考虑到施工现场常有移动办公场景,建议后续扩展为Web版或小程序,兼容安卓/iOS终端访问。
二、技术实现要点:VB + Access/SQL Server组合方案
鉴于VB对数据库操作的支持非常友好,推荐采用“VB前台界面 + Access本地数据库”或“VB + SQL Server远程数据库”的架构模式:
1. 数据库选型建议
对于中小型项目团队,Access因其零配置、无需服务器部署的优势,非常适合快速原型开发;若需多人协作或多站点同步,则应选用SQL Server,配合ODBC连接实现集中式管理。
2. UI界面设计原则
遵循简洁直观原则,使用MenuStrip菜单栏、TabControl标签页、DataGridView表格控件展示列表数据,辅以TextBox、ComboBox等基础输入组件。合理布局可显著提升用户体验,减少误操作概率。
3. 关键代码片段示例
Private Sub btnSearch_Click()
Dim sql As String = "SELECT * FROM Projects WHERE ProjectName LIKE '" & txtKeyword.Text & "%'"
Dim conn As New OleDbConnection("Provider=Microsoft.ACE.OLEDB.12.0;Data Source=C:\Projects.accdb")
Dim cmd As New OleDbCommand(sql, conn)
Dim adapter As New OleDbDataAdapter(cmd)
Dim dt As New DataTable()
adapter.Fill(dt)
dgvResults.DataSource = dt
End Sub
上述代码实现了简单的模糊查询功能,适用于项目搜索场景,体现了VB在数据库交互方面的便捷性。
三、典型应用场景案例分享
某省属国企在承接市政道路改造项目时,引入VB开发的简易管理系统后,取得了显著成效:
- 项目管理人员可在工地现场直接录入当日施工日志,数据即时上传至本地数据库,避免纸质文档丢失风险;
- 财务部门每月仅需半小时即可生成成本分析报告,较之前节省约70%人工时间;
- 安监部门通过系统调取近三个月的安全检查记录,成功发现两起潜在安全隐患并提前整改,保障了人员安全。
该项目最终被评为省级优质工程,其中信息化管理系统的贡献功不可没。
四、常见挑战及应对策略
尽管VB具有开发门槛低、见效快的优点,但在实际落地过程中仍面临一些挑战:
1. 数据安全性问题
Access数据库文件易被复制或篡改,建议加密存储(如使用AES算法)并限制用户权限。必要时可部署SQL Server,配合Windows身份验证机制增强防护。
2. 系统扩展性受限
VB原生不支持分布式架构,若未来需接入物联网设备(如塔吊监测仪)、BIM模型或AI辅助决策,建议逐步向.NET Core或Web平台迁移。
3. 用户习惯转变难度大
老员工可能抵触新技术,建议组织专项培训,制作图文并茂的操作手册,并设立“系统之星”奖励机制激励使用积极性。
五、未来发展方向:与云服务深度融合
随着云计算普及,VB建筑工程管理系统正迈向云端化趋势。例如,可以将本地数据库同步至阿里云RDS或腾讯云MySQL实例,实现异地多点协同办公。此外,集成OCR识别技术自动提取纸质资料中的关键信息,进一步减少人工录入负担。
值得一提的是,目前已有不少第三方服务商推出基于VB的低代码平台,如蓝燕云(https://www.lanyancloud.com),提供拖拽式界面设计器、内置模板库以及一键部署功能,即使是非程序员也能快速搭建属于自己的建筑工程管理系统。该平台支持免费试用,强烈推荐有兴趣的企业和个人体验其强大能力。
总之,VB建筑工程管理系统虽不是最前沿的技术方案,但其稳定可靠、易于定制的特点使其在中小型建筑企业中依然具有广泛适用价值。只要掌握核心逻辑、注重细节打磨,就能打造出真正服务于一线业务的实用工具,助力企业在数字化浪潮中稳步前行。